Kodi v21 Omega Final, disponible au téléchargement et à l’installation

La version officielle de Kodi 21 Omega Final est maintenant disponible au téléchargement. Avec elle, la version 20 Nexus est laissée derrière et un nouveau développement commence.

Si nous installons la version Kodi 21 Omega Final, nous pouvons voir que les changements esthétiques sont peu nombreux et qu’il s’agit d’une version assez continue à cet égard. En tout cas nous avons des versions disponibles pour Windows en compilations 32 et 64bit en plus des compilations pour Android en format ARM V7A de plus grande compatibilité et ARM V8A pour Shield TV ou similaire. Dans les mois qui suivent, cette version évoluera, et nous vous informerons de ses nouvelles fonctionnalités.

kodi omega v21

Télécharger KODI 21 Omega Final

  • AVERTISSEMENT: certains navigateurs bloquent le téléchargement des EXE et APK, utilisez le clic droit « Enregistrer le lien sous », puis dans l’onglet de téléchargement ci-dessous, cliquez sur la petite flèche en haut à côté de « Discard » et sélectionnez SAVE.

Télécharger KODI 21 Omega Final pour Android

Télécharger KODI 21 Omega Final pour Windows

Changelog

(en attendant la liste de présélection)

Complete list of changes can be viewed at 20.0-Nexus…21.0-Omega
[guilib][EditControl] Improved rendering of label texts by @CastagnaIT in #22691
SavestateFlatBuffer: Remove forward declararion of FlatBufferBuilder by @neo1973 in #23332
[macos][nativewindowing] Suport HiDPI (retina) displays by @enen92 in #23259
Add .gradle directory to .gitignore by @joseluismarti in #23339
[platform] macOS,iOS: Add speech recognition and microphone usage des… by @ksooo in #23337
[subtitles] Avoid calls to virtual methods on destructor by @enen92 in #23343
[webOS] Audio sink improvements by @sundermann in #23295
[buildsteps] osx-arm add test execution by @fuzzard in #23349
depends/libmicrohttpd: bump to the new version by @Karlson2k in #23342
[Windows] Add DXVA Video Super Resolution upscaler by @thexai in #23336
Translations update from Kodi Weblate by @weblate in #23330
Sync of addon metadata translations by @github-actions in #23356
[guillib] Handle Page Up/Down/Home/End in settings / CGUIControlGroupList by @CrystalP in #22894
[Buildsteps] Use xcode 14.2 and relevant SDK’s for Apple platforms by @fuzzard in #23348
[depends] Update flatbuffers to 23.3.3 and raise min OSX version to 10.14 by @neo1973 in #23266
SysfsPath: Have CSysfsPath::Get() return a std::optional because reads can fail by @neo1973 in #23283
CAppParamParserLinux: add –audio-backend= switch by @lrusak in #23148
[Depends][native] Bump cmake 3.26.4 by @fuzzard in #23322
[macos][nativewindow] Support fullscreen move / Fix display lost by @enen92 in #23335
[Windows] DXVA: check if HDR10 color spaces are supported by video processor by @thexai in #23358
CTextureBundleXBT: return std::optional by @lrusak in #23168
threads: linux: simplify setting thread priority by @lrusak in #23227
TextureFormats.h: use XB_FMT as an enum by @lrusak in #23240
[Windows] remove unnecessary log for Intel without super resolution scaler support by @CrystalP in #23372
Maintain the selection position after end of playback / watched status change by @CrystalP in #23311
[Estuary] Reset 1110_seekbar timer on seeks by @enen92 in #23380
AudioTrack: Check Head Movement to detect stuck sinks by @fritsch in #23375
[PVR] Timer settings dialog: Set certain settings to default on change of timer type by @ksooo in #23384
[tools/depends][target] fix removed download target by @fuzzard in #23379
[Windowing] Fix regression for resolution label by @enen92 in #23371
[Windows] HLG > PQ HDR Playback Fixes by @CrystalP in #23362
Fix watched/unwatched filter not working when creating playli… by @ksooo in #23394
Pipewire: Catch exceptions in CPipewire::Create() by @neo1973 in #23282
[Estuary] Also start timer (with reset) on seeks by @enen92 in #23399
[Windows][dxva] Disable processor tone mapping for AMD and HDR to HDR by @CrystalP in #23404
[Windows] Add render method information to the debug OSD by @CrystalP in #23377
[Omega] Alpha 2 by @fuzzard in #23407
Native Flatbuffers update and minor cmake module update by @fuzzard in #23395
[tools/depends][target] config.site remove PYTHON_VERSION variable by @fuzzard in #23378
[Android][cmake] adjust macros according to the API we are targeting by @joseluismarti in #23414
[Windows][dxva] refactor video processor code by @CrystalP in #23408
[windows] Distinguish between host/native download/tools for windows build by @fuzzard in #23409
[tools/depends][native] texturepacker update and use cmake to build by @fuzzard in #23396
[Windows] Remove workaround for Video Super Resolution by @thexai in #23416
[PVR] Dynamic timer types: Update timer types from client whenever a … by @ksooo in #23393
[windows] remove doxygen from native dep list by @fuzzard in #23418
[skin, gui] Look for definitions in xml files in /fonts directory by @smfontes in #22993
[windows] Dont ship vswhere executable by @fuzzard in #23425
[Windows][dxva] Test support of the video processor for SDR to SDR conversion by @CrystalP in #23423
[Windows][deps] Bump libass to 0.17.1 by @CastagnaIT in #23420
[Windows] Add « Graphics » log component for Direct3D by @CrystalP in #23422
[Windowing] Make HiDPI more generic/platform agnostic by @enen92 in #23410
Build jsonschemabuilder for all platforms from source by @fuzzard in #23419
[cmake] TexturePacker: don’t force static libraries by @lrusak in #23428
Windowing: fix dialog confirmation not showing when moving fullscreen… by @enen92 in #23432
[macOS] Default to nativewindowing by @enen92 in #23438
[Windows] DXVAHD: simplifies parameters in CProcessorHD::Open() by @thexai in #23440
[Android] Remove unnecessary if and use MediaFormat constants by @joseluismarti in #23442
Translations update from Kodi Weblate by @weblate in #23370
Sync of addon metadata translations by @github-actions in #23446
[Subtitles] Add support to font collection (.ttc) by @CastagnaIT in #23429
[Subtitles][libass] Enable bidi brackets for adapted subs by @CastagnaIT in #23421
[Windows] Setting for high precision processing / HDR tone mapping by @CrystalP in #23359
[Android] Prefer Google raw decoder over MediaTek on old Android devices by @joseluismarti in #23447
[Windows] refactor DXGI_FORMAT to std::string for Debug Info OSD by @thexai in #23456
[Windows] refactor Video Super Resolution by @CrystalP in #23458

Fix auto play next video not working from inside video info dialog by @ksooo in #23460
[clang-tidy] fix performance-* warnings by @Rechi in #22812
[Windows] Remove unused code in DeviceResources.cpp by @thexai in #23464
[Windows] remove unused extra frame rate doubling for interlaced resolutions in CVideoSyncD3D by @CrystalP in #23463
[PVR] Fix some CPPCheck and clang-tidy warnings by @ksooo in #23459
[input] remove unused tinyxml usage in InputCodineTableFactory by @fuzzard in #23465
[Windows] Fix: show 119.88Hz and future higher fractional refresh rates correctly by @CrystalP in #23461
[addons] fix debug assert because of non-deterministic comparison of dependencies by @CrystalP in #23469
Revert « [Android][cmake] adjust macros according to the API we are targeting » by @joseluismarti in #23475
Take 2 to fix auto play next video not working from inside video info dialog. by @ksooo in #23474
[music] Context menu play items: Set playlist_type_hint before… by @ksooo in #23478
[Estuary] Reset timer as long as the osd is shown by @enen92 in #23476
Peripheral API v3.0.1: Expose keyboard/mouse types to add-on by @garbear in #23468
[Windows] RetroPlayer: Fix blue/pink washed out colors on 10-bit displays by @garbear in #23467
[guilib][vfs][imagecache] Load video thumbnail images into texture cache when viewed, like standard images by @rmrector in #23134
[Windows] Remove unused variables by @thexai in #23491
[Windows][dxva] refactor CProcessorHD/CEnumeratorHD to remove direct access to the D3D enumerator interfaces by @CrystalP in #23484
[macos][nativewindowing] Check and update monitor setting on startup by @enen92 in #23496
Games: Stable player assignment by @garbear in #23482
Savestate Manager: Map « delete » key in savestate dialogs by @garbear in #23471
CWinSystemGbm: fix issues if drm connector doesn’t list any modes by @lrusak in #23415
Sync controller add-ons for 21 Alpha 3 by @garbear in #23486
Fix Visual Studio warning C4701: potentially uninitialized local variable used by @thexai in #23492
Game OSD: Move controller ID from core to the skin by @garbear in #23501
Port Dialog: Fix segfault when choosing a controller, and minor improvements by @garbear in #23499
[Windows] Refactor DXVA renderer to enumerate and use the supported conversions by @CrystalP in #23513
[Windows] Fix refresh rate switch for Intel and nVidia when changing colorspace by @CrystalP in #23522
[GUIWindowVideoBase] Fix wrong item data pointer by @CastagnaIT in #23520
[discs] Rename HAS_DVD_DRIVE to HAS_OPTICAL_DRIVE by @enen92 in #23523
[clang-tidy] modernize-use-default-member-init by @Rechi in #23470
[Windows] improve user experience when Windows HDR is ON by default by @thexai in #23509
[discs][settings] Fix missing HAS_DVD_DRIVE renames by @enen92 in #23530
Add « Student submission » check mark in PR template by @garbear in #23515
[tools/depends][native] Fix requirement for TexturePacker in makefile by @fuzzard in #23462
[Windows][Android] Remove some settings includes and better HDR settings code reuse by @thexai in #23527
Port Dialog: Highlight active controllers by @garbear in #23521
[python] pass sys.argv strings in logical order to python addons by @scott967 in #23532
Fix DVD disc device playback (#20048) by fixing device url initialization by @dmahurin in #23488
[discs] Improve Linux dvd playback without mounting by @enen92 in #23531
[docs][python] improve documentation of windowed play arg by @enen92 in #23559
[upnp] Move upnp item resolve to IDirectory implementation by @enen92 in #23555
[depends] Bump libbluray to 1.3.4 by @enen92 in #23536
[Windows] DXVA: minor code improvements by @thexai in #23552
[webOS] Appstore submission media fixes by @sundermann in #23537
Games: Add Player Viewer (aka « Player Manager Light ») by @garbear in #23548
Fix building with fmt >= 10 by @lrusak in #23453
[plugins] Move plugin resolve to IDirectory implementation by @enen92 in #23554
[AddonSettings] Fix setting persistency when acessing raw Settings interface by @enen92 in #23558
Translations update from Kodi Weblate by @weblate in #23473
Sync of addon metadata translations by @github-actions in #23572
[macos][nativewindowing] Fix low fps on the GUI rendering code by @enen92 in #23578
[guilib][vfs][imagecache] Load picture folder images into texture cache when viewed, like standard images by @rmrector in #23517
[PVR] Refactor channel groups class hierarchy. by @ksooo in #23570
fixed: fix compiling with libfmt8 by @fuzzard in #23582
RetroPlayer: Two minor code improvements by @garbear in #23568
PythonBindings: TypeInfo: add initialization of tp_watched for PyTypeObject by @lrusak in #23508
[InputStream] Fix extradata size casts by @CastagnaIT in #23539
ALSA: Ensure pcm name conflicts resolve to descriptive names by @runderwo in #23290
android_printf: va_copy should be used if reuse va_list by @joseluismarti in #23347
[dxva] Refactor the choice of conversions / restore support for RGB input by @CrystalP in #23573
guilib: Two minor code cleanups by @garbear in #23569
[dxva] Fix flash/wrong picture when skipping by @CrystalP in #23542
VideoPlayer: ffmpeg change default software deinterlacer from yadif to bwdif by @alanswanson in #23298
[Windows] improve GetAdapterDesc() – return struct by value by @thexai in #23585
Update mouse controller profile to fix misspelling by @garbear in #23590
[depends] bump curl to 8.1.2 by @joseluismarti in #23466
add b4s playlist recognition to music and tests by @fuzzard in #23450
[Windows][Linux] Improve dither settings by @thexai in #23550
[macOS][nativewindowing] Fix moving between different hidpi screens w… by @enen92 in #23579
[Android] Target selection: unneeded explicit definition of ANDROID_API by @joseluismarti in #23369
[cmake][macOS] Allow building without xbmchelper – default for arm64 by @enen92 in #23584
Use 64K file read chunk size for local files: USB files, external hard drives, etc. by @thexai in #22941
Fix default select action by @ksooo in #23594
[macos] Remove unneeded include from CApp by @enen92 in #23593
[webOS] Forcefully disable Pulseaudio by @sundermann in #23562
Implement tinyxml2 and start migration of some tinyxml1 usage by @fuzzard in #23441
[depends][windows] Fixup for libbluray version by @enen92 in #23565
[webOS] AESinkStarfish: Passthrough sink improvements by @sundermann in #23538
[webOS] Video decoder improvements by @sundermann in #23597
[discs] fix playback of iso-files by @howie-f in #23604
[videoplayer] use ffmpeg types in VideoPicture by @CrystalP in #23596
[cmake] FindTinyXML2 handle further corner cases distro packaged cmake config by @fuzzard in #23605
[Skintimers] Fix log line and remove unused include by @enen92 in #23608
DVDDemuxFFmpeg: Fix issues after st->cur_pts replacement by @popcornmix in #23557
[cmake] FindTinyXML2 linux corner case for internal build if sys lib exists by @fuzzard in #23609
[Windows][dxva] Don’t send repeated frames through the processor / Fix nVidia deinterlacing / VSR with deinterlacing by @CrystalP in #23606
[Windows] Extend high precision setting to use 10 bit or better for all streams by @CrystalP in #23617
[imagecache] Don’t check special generated images for file changes every 24 hours by @rmrector in #23567
[SkinTimers] Add unit tests for skin timer parsing by @enen92 in #23620
AdvancedSettings: exclude ‘@eadir’ from scan, auto generated by DSM (Synology) by @thexai in #23632
Player Viewer: Two fixes by @garbear in #23610
[Windows] fix ‘FileTimeToLocalFileTime’ to account for daylight saving by @thexai in #23631
[docs] Fix for-the-badge badges by @enen92 in #23628
[cleanup] change deprecated ‘CAddonMgr::IsCompatible(const IAddon& ad… by @howie-f in #23602
[Android] CXBMCApp: unnecessary check of the API level currently running… by @joseluismarti in #23635
DVDDemuxFFmpeg: Fix issues after st->cur_pts replacement part 2 by @popcornmix in #23629
[Android] CXBMCApp: remove unnecessary GetSDKVersion method by @joseluismarti in #23626
CURL: Take advantage of std::string move semantic by @neo1973 in #23345
[dbiplus] String optimiziations + prevent copies by @neo1973 in #23344
[CGUIDialogContextMenu] fix memory leak by @repojohnray in #22477
[GUI][macos][nativewindowing] Kill XBMC_FULLSCREEN_UPDATE event by @enen92 in #23637
[SkinTimers] Migrate to tinyxml2 by @enen92 in #23627
[Windows] fix WASAPI devices enumeration: « WASAPI:default » is repeated multiple times by @thexai in #23645
[tinyxml2] Assorted further migrations by @fuzzard in #23601
[input] migrate to tinyxml2 by @fuzzard in #23600
[clang-tidy] fix performance-* warnings by @Rechi in #23611
]Estuary] Improve support for « video information » for movie sets and TV show seasons by @ksooo in #23613
[windowing][dx] Implement ForceFullScreen to get rid of CApp ifdef by @enen92 in #23634
[DVDDemux] Add new audio codec descriptions by @CastagnaIT in #23524
[InputStream] Add support to audio codec profiles / ClearKey crypto type by @CastagnaIT in #23541
[PVR][Settings] Recording timer padding by @ivanllc in #23644
[macOS][nativewindowing] Event location only makes sense for mouse ev… by

Laisser un commentaire